Perhaps partly because of its segmentally modular architecture, the arthropod clade is good at evolving, at throwing up variation in multiple directions, at diversifying, at opportunistically filling niches as they become available. Other clades may be similarly successful because their embryologies are constrained to mirror-image development in various planes. The clades that we see peopling the lands and the seas are the clades that are good at evolving. In clade selection, unsuccessful clades go extinct, or fail to diversify to meet varying challenges: they wither and perish. Successful clades blossom and flourish as leaves on the phylogenetic tree.
[Darwin wrote] "If worms have the power of acquiring some notion, however rude, of the shape of an object and of their burrows, as seems to be the case, they deserve to be called intelligent; for they then act in nearly the same manner as would a man under similar circumstances."-- from Chapter 4 of Created From Animals: The Moral Implications of Darwinism by James Rachels (1990).
Where we find animal behavior that is closely analogous to what we would expect from humans in similar circumstances, and where there are no experimental grounds for distinguishing between them, the animals must be regarded as intelligent, to at least some degree, if humans are so regarded. Anything else, Darwin thought, is illogical and unfair. The best proof we have of the seriousness he attached to this principle is that he would not depart from it even in the case of worms. Considered in this light, Darwin's discussion of "the mental powers of worms" turns out to be not just the crankish musing of an old man, but a telling choice of example.
People see nature as trees, plants and vertebrates. Yet the world is run by little creatures most people have not heard of; 99 per cent of Earth's organisms are extremely small. For example, some of the most abundant and crucial land animals are the tiny oribatid mites, which are the size of a pinhead and look like a cross between a turtle and a spider. They are a linchpin organism of the environment, but 20 years ago when I set out to identify them no one had heard of them. Back then there were just two people in the US able to identify them. Fortunately one agreed to work with me. Yet we still don't know what the vast majority of oribatids do.-- E O Wilson

the more baroque weapons, even though they look more fearsome, seem to cause lesser loss of life. The reason is that the more menacing weapons have often acquired a signaling role. Instead of risking their lives in mortal combat, males can assess each other’s strengths by sizing up a rival’s weapons, and decline combat if they seem outclassed. The ornate weapons also lend themselves to ritualized combat in which males may lock horns and assess each other’s strength without wounding each other.-- from report on a hypothesis by Douglas J. Emlen and others.
Parallels between the ants and ourselves are striking for the light they shed on the nature of everyday human experiences. Some ants get forced into low-status jobs and are prevented from becoming upwardly mobile by other members of the colony. Garbage dump workers, for example, are confined to their humble and dangerous task of removing rubbish from the nest by other ants who respond aggressively to the odors that linger on the garbage workers' bodies.-- Tim Flannery in a review article of The Superorganism by Bert Hölldobler and Edward O. Wilson.

Siliceous sponge reefs or mudmounds occur several times in Earth history and they culminate in the Late Jurassic where they formed a discontinuous deep-water reef belt extending more than 7000 km. This reef system was the largest biotic structure ever built on earth. The largest reef of today, the Great Barrier Reef in Australia (2000 km), is relatively small compared to the Jurassic sponge reef belt.
Parasites that control the minds of their hosts -- whether those hosts be fish, 'zombie' caterpillars, 'brainwashed' grasshoppers or even humans -- make for great headlines, resonanting all kinds of uncomfortable thoughts on the edge of consciousness. [1] In general, 'parasite' is a term of abuse in our culture, and scientists, notes Carl Zimmer [2], took a long time to get beyond this. Konrad Lorenz, for example, saw their only virtue as a warning to humans. "A retrogression of specific human characeristics and capacities conjures up the terrifying specter of the less than human, even of the inhuman". [3] But, argues Zimmer, parasites are complex, highly adaptive creatures at the heart of the story of life. If there hadn't been such high walls dividing scientists who study life --the zoologists, the immunologists, the mathematical biologists, the ecologists -- parasites might have been recognised sooner as not disgusting, or at least as not merely disgusting.Parasites find themselves a vast number of ecological niches, he notes; they even find out a way to parcel out the human eye: one species of worm in the retina, one in the chamber, one in the white of the eye, one in the orbit. Zimmer also suggests that an assertion made back in 1845 by Johann Steenstrup, a pioneer in the study of flukes, is still relevant:
I believe that I have given only the first rough outline of a province of a great terra incognita which lies unexplored before us and the exploration of which promises a return such as we can at present scarcely appreciate.[4]Footnotes:

We have discovered a microscopic animal that engages in lesbian sex with its dead female friends in order to obtain DNA and thus survive to reproduce.Zx. has humourously repackaged for Xmas a paper by Gladyshev et al. that actually dates from May 08, and was reported at the time. Calling what is involved 'sex' is a real stretch. Anyway, the findings do seem to shed light on the apparent conundrum that bdelloid rotifers have survived more than 80 million years without sex.
